rasyberry install ffmpeg with h264 support

reference: https://www.oodlestechnologies.com/blogs/Configure-FFmpeg-with-H264-Codec-on-Raspberry-Pi-3 We will install x264 codec from videolan org, as you know x264 codec is very popular nowdays. git clone –depth 1 git://git.videolan.org/x264 cd x264 ./configure –host=arm-unknown-linux-gnueabi –enable-static –disable-opencl make -j4 sudo make install sudo apt-get install libmp3lame-dev -y git clone –depth=1 git://source.ffmpeg.org/ffmpeg.git cd ffmpeg ./configure –arch=armel –target-os=linux –enable-gpl –enable-libx264 –enable-libmp3lame –enable-nonfree make -j4 sudo…

ngrok raspyberry config

https://www.jianshu.com/p/2d918021df39?utm_campaign=maleskine&utm_content=note&utm_medium=seo_notes&utm_source=recommendation 概述 为什么自己搭建ngrok服务呢?原因很简单,官方如果绑定域名要收费啊,自己有服务器,所以就自己搭建一个好了,要求的服务器配置又不高,说实在的树莓派IO真的惨不忍睹,我的系统装在u盘里还是卡卡卡 不管怎么说,先把树莓派扔到公网上再说 搭建ngork服务 首先当然要安装go,因为ngrok使用go写的,但是go的官方网站被墙了,所以你得学会科学上网,因为我的服务器是国外的,所以就没有存在这样的网络问题了。 首先下载go wget https://storage.googleapis.com/golang/go1.9.1.linux-amd64.tar.gz 解压 tar -zxvf go1.9.1.linux-amd64.tar.gz 之后移动解压出来的文件夹到你喜欢的位置,一般源码安装的软件我喜欢放在/usr/local下面,所以我就把go放在那里了 mv go /usr/local 之后把go的bin目录中的命令软连接到/usr/bin中,这样就不用配置环境变量了 接着测试一下是否成功,输入 go env 接着安装ngrok 首先clone下来源码 git clone https://github.com/inconshreveable/ngrok.git 之后生成自签名证书 先新建一个文件夹 mkdir ssl 设置一个变量保存你的域名,下面生成证书时候就用这个变量名而不需要你在修改了 export NGROK_DOMAIN=”ngrok.bboysoul.com” 接着一行一行复制下面的命令执行 openssl genrsa -out rootCA.key 2048 openssl req -x509 -new -nodes -key rootCA.key -subj “/CN=$NGROK_DOMAIN” -days 5000 -out rootCA.pem openssl genrsa -out…